Storing the Terminal

If you are storing the terminal, keep the internal battery charged by connecting the terminal
to a main power supply with the terminal in suspend.

If you store the terminal with no main power supply, the internal battery runs down. Before
you can use the terminal, you will need to charge the internal battery. See

Maintaining the

Internal Battery

on page 7-1

.

Cleaning

Clean a VRC 6940 regularly to prevent long-term build up of dirt and grime on the keys,
terminal case, and display.

Washing the Terminal

To wash the terminal case and keyboard, use a clean, soft cloth dampened with a mild cleaner
(for example, soap and water).

The terminal is water-resistant; you do not have to remove it when you send a vehicle through
a car wash, or clean it using high-pressure hoses. Use a mild soap. Do not spray wax onto the
terminal. When washing is complete, wipe the terminal off with a clean, dry cloth.

Note: If the terminal will be used in a freezer, dry it completely after

washing.

Washing the Terminal Display

Clean the terminal’s display screen with a regular ammonia-based glass cleaner. Spray it on a
clean, soft, lint-free cloth, and then clean the display. Do not use paper products or rough
cleaning towels because they can scratch the display screen.
